...AT MEN AT GUILDHALL A civic year in so many ways unique in history was most notably without precedent in the number of world-famous figures to whom the supreme honours of the City of London were extended in Guildhall. On no less than six occasions the honorary Freedom of the City, together with a Sword of Honour, was accepted by a victorious hero of the Great War. Twice in the course of the year was the head of a foreign State received with the address of welcome which takes the place of the compliment of the Freedom in the case of those so highly placed.
